SOOFI AI Model Recreates Nvidia Open-Source Stack and Leaks Benchmark Questions

aiai-modelingai-model-releasesai-research-evalsai-open-models 8 posts · 1 accounts

A research thread argues that the SOOFI consortium’s new SOOFI-S model is a direct clone of Nvidia’s open Nemotron-3-Nano stack, trained on existing public data and using 2T tokens more than the original. The analysis claims the model relies entirely on Nvidia’s architecture and training code, rather than developing a sovereign foundation.

Critics allege benchmark scores are inflated because the training dataset, created by partner TU Darmstadt, contains rephrased evaluation questions the model is tested on. The consortium claims sovereign frontier status using a custom metric not used across the broader industry, though the dataset is now reportedly being cleaned to remove test leakage. The launch announcement omitted any reference to the Nvidia stack, contradicting its stated transparency.
